4The National Museum of Scotland

Source: Link

Scottish history, science and technology, interactive exhibitions for children and adults, all in a wonderful building giving shelter to all these treasures. The National Museum of Scotland, a stone’s throw from the Royal Mile, is one of Edinburgh’s essential jewels. And, in addition, it is free, which makes it an unbeatable option if you have free time or if you need to take refuge on a rainy day or if the first visit falls short and you want to repeat at another time.
